The government wants to make medicare benefits available to more people, but to achieve this goal, it needs to make cuts in the existing medicare budget. The two areas where they are considering cuts are non-essential elective surgery and 6-12 month mental health care programs. Applying the concept of diminishing marginal utility, the budget cuts should be made for spending on:
mental health therapy due to its higher marginal return rate.
elective surgery due to its lower marginal return rate.
both programs, which have the same marginal return rate.
neither can be compared by measuring marginal utility.
